Camera on LCD OFF

Iam shooting some photos with my cannon 70d and as my cell phone is connected to camera I left it on. After 30 minutes camera is on but no display on LCD I can't shoot any photo I tried with another battery another card issue is still there can any one help me in this regard....

1.) Press the "INFO" button on the back of the camera. Press it repeatedly and it should cycle through the different modes. One of the modes is actually "LCD OFF", so that could be the culprit.

2.) Also make sure that the rubber "eyecup" padding has not slid up 1/4 inch and covered the "display off sensor" that turns the display off when you put your face up to the camera. If that rubber eye pad (or dirt or makeup or your thumb or anything else) is covering the sensor, then the display would turn off thinking you have the camera up to your face.

I had dropped mine in sand and had a similar problem with the lcd and playback. The camera still was working, but I couldn’t see anything I took. Kind of like traditional film. Anyway, I gave it a good deep clean and noticed the shutter button had some crud in it. For whatever reason that fixed my problem.
